The Upgraded Tina2 3D Printer is a fully assembled, user-friendly device designed for beginners. It features auto bed leveling, a pause & resume function, and high-precision printing capabilities. With a compact design and removable magnetic build plate, it's perfect for various environments, including homes and classrooms. Not as great as the reviews state
I'm experienced in 3D printing and purchased this for my son who wanted to have his own project.Firstly, the printer states you have to use two of the supplied slicing tools, slicing is a software process that transitions the design file to data that is readable by the printer.Both slicers regularly break or 'tear' the design, rendering it unprintable. This can be fixed by using a well established slicing programme like Orca or Prusa which have more fully featured functions, but the results are wild. One example is in the picture, the first print is near perfect, the second printed straight after is unfinished and evident of poor heat control.Don't try printing multiple objects - it all turns into spaghetti.For the price of this people should be looking at a Bambu A1 mini which is a well established brand that has a proven track history.I'll be returning it later today.

2 years on working fine.
The media could not be loaded. 2 years on and works as good as day one.Have had to physically do anything to it. I’ve found it likes eSun PLA+ at 210c and 225c for the first layer. At 100mmsI’ve found blue painters tape works well for the bed. Get the 3M stuff as the cheap stuff doesn’t work well.
